Pulling in mountains

We live in Iowa and want to visit NP's in Utah. I'm concerned about pulling in the mountains. We have a gas 2016 Chevy 2500HD 4wd pulling a New keystone hitch pull TT. Trailer is about 10k loaded with a Reese hitch with sway control. Truck pulls and stops great but never pulled in the mountains.
Worries are pulling the long hills and trailer pushing me down them. Any thoughts.
